Leadmining village walk 8th May

Leadmining village walk
 
17 of us set off from Taddington Village, passed through fields and crossed beautiful but steep Deepdale and made our way to the old mining village of Sheldon.  We visited Magpie Mine and continued on to Monyash where we stopped for lunch at the Bulls Head Public House.  We then headed for Flagg, Chelmorton and back to Taddington. The rain held off and a nice day was had by all.  Several of us bought Duck eggs on route with Harvey having what looked like an Ostrich egg in his box!!  We did however encounter an extremely rude gentleman in a pin stripe suit that obviously did not like us "walkers" and he let it be known, water off a ducks back!!  The afternoon finished with a drink in the Queens Arms in Taddington.
